Is Kirkland Signature Roasted Chicken + Swiss Roller Tray Vegan?

No. This product is not vegan as it lists 11 ingredients that derive from animals and 5 ingredients could could derive from animals depending on the source. We recommend contacting the manufacturer directly to confirm.

Ingredients

Roasted chicken [chicken breast, water, cultured sugar, contains 2% or less of the following: salt, modified food starch, seasoning (potato dextrin, sugar, spice extractives), sodium phosphate, dextrose, carrageenan, vinegar, yeast extract, soybean oil], cranberry cream cheese [cream cheese (pasteurized milk and cream, cheese culture, whey, salt, stabilizers [guar gum and/or locust bean gum and/or xanthan gum]), water, cranberries, sugar, modified corn starch], lahvash [enriched flour (wheat flour, malted barley flour, niacin, iron, thiamin mononitrate, riboflavin, folic acid), water, sugar, canola oil, yeast, wheat gluten, salt, cultured wheat flour, organic acids (acetic, propionic, lactic), vinegar, calcium carbonate, enzymes, fumaric acid], Swiss cheese [pasteurized part-skim milk, rennet, salt], tomato, green leaf or romaine lettuce. Contains: milk, wheat, soy. Manufactured in a facility that processes wheat, soy, milk, egg, tree nuts, peanuts, fish, crustacean shellfish, and sesame.

What is a Vegan diet?

A vegan diet excludes all animal-derived foods, including meat, poultry, fish, dairy, eggs, and honey. It focuses on plant-based sources such as fruits, vegetables, grains, legumes, nuts, and seeds. Many people choose veganism for ethical, environmental, or health reasons. When well-planned, it provides sufficient protein, fiber, and antioxidants, though supplementation or fortified foods may be needed for nutrients like vitamin B12, iron, and omega-3 fatty acids. Vegan diets are associated with lower risks of heart disease and improved digestion but require mindfulness to ensure balanced and complete nutrition.
